BetSmartAI Logo

BetSmartAI is an AI-driven sports
betting analytics app that provides
real-time scores, odds data, and betting tips or predictions across major sports.

Context

Mobile app, website improvements, marketing materials

2023 Aug - Dec

Company

Netgrid Communications

Calgary, AB, Canada

My Role

Product Designer

UX/UI, Marketing Design

BetSmartAI — Smart Bets, Smarter Wins. Promotional hero with logo and slogan over stadium football scene.

IDEATION

Putting smart betting insights in your pocket.

We framed the product around a single question: what if bettors had one mobile app that combined real-time odds, transparent AI predictions, and a clear, scannable interface—instead of juggling multiple tools? Ideation focused on narrowing that vision into a concrete set of features: live data and alerts, personalized filters, and AI-driven recommendations that users could trust and act on from anywhere.

Brand Moodboard

BetSmartAI Brand Board Guideline — logo, brand colors (black, white, orange, blue, green), typography, and sports imagery

The moodboard captures BetSmartAI’s identity: bold, data-forward, and built for quick decisions. Orange and blue anchor the palette; typography and layout reference sports and analytics dashboards to support clarity and trust at a glance.

RESEARCH

Understanding user pain points and market trends.

Through competitive analysis and user research, I identified key insights that would shape the direction of BetSmartAI. The findings revealed several opportunities for improvement in existing sports analytics and betting apps.

Key User Pain Points

1

Scattered Data Sources

Users juggle multiple apps for scores, odds, and tips, leading to context switching and missed opportunities.

2

Low-Quality Predictions

Many tools offer generic tips without transparency on methodology or track record, reducing trust.

3

Poor Real-Time Experience

Delayed or unreliable live scores and odds updates make in-play betting and quick decisions difficult.

4

Overwhelming Interfaces

Dense tables and unclear hierarchy make it hard for casual users to find relevant bets and insights.

5

Limited Personalization

Users lack ways to filter by favorite sports, leagues, or bet types, leading to noise and friction.

6

No Clear Value Proposition

Many apps blend ads and promos with data, making it unclear what is insight versus promotion.

Competitive Analysis

Analysis of key competitors in the sports betting analytics space, evaluating strengths and weaknesses across critical features.

PlatformAI / PredictionsUX QualityLive DataPersonalizationMobile ExperienceValue Clarity
OJ

OddsJam

Odds & value

OL

Outlier

Analytics focused

BetSmartAI

BetSmartAI

Our Solution

Strong
Moderate
Weak

DESIGN

Turning complex data into clear interfaces.

The design phase focused on creating a seamless experience across mobile and tablet. Below are key screens I designed for the BetSmartAI app—optimized for phones and iPad so bettors can access odds, predictions, and insights on the go.

Mobile screens

Screens designed for one-handed use: live scores, quick filters, and AI-driven tips within thumb reach. Scroll or use the arrows to see more mockups.

BetSmartAI — Main Lines

Main Lines

BetSmartAI — Odds

Odds

BetSmartAI — Props

Props

BetSmartAI — Personalization

Personalization

BetSmartAI — Onboarding

Onboarding

iPad screens

Tablet layouts use the extra space for denser data and side-by-side views. Scroll or use the arrows to see more mockups.

BetSmartAI iPad — Filter

Filter

BetSmartAI iPad — Main Lines

Main Lines

BetSmartAI iPad — Player Stats

Player Stats

BetSmartAI iPad — AI Insights

AI Insights

BetSmartAI iPad — Odds

Odds

MARKETING

App Store presence.

Screenshots and visuals designed for the App Store listing—showcasing key features, clarity, and the product's value at a glance. Each slide highlights a different angle of the app for store visitors.

BetSmartAI App Store — screenshot 1
BetSmartAI App Store — screenshot 2
BetSmartAI App Store — screenshot 3
BetSmartAI App Store — screenshot 4